Review of Down by Law (1986) by Jimmy M — 04 Mar 2013
Probably Jarmusch's most effective film brought to life by its three leads who play life long losers with clashing personalities who end up in a prison cell together. Benigni is electric as an italian tourist who speaks little enligsh and has mother issues.
Waits is also great as a talented DJ who keeps getting fired due to his pride. Great cinematography with long contrasty takes the really allow you to soak in the black and white setting.
